Director of BIS Oxford Economics, Frank Gelber, has forecast a relatively mild 10% reduction in Australian building activity over three years. From The Australian:

With the residential downturn under way, it’s just as well that non-dwelling building will be strong… But the strength of non-dwelling building won’t be enough to make up for the residential decline. We’re looking at a contraction of almost 10 per cent in total building over the next three years…
